#27c50d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#27c50d is composed of 15.3% red, 77.3%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.4%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 111.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 41.2%. #27c50d color hex could be obtained by blending #4eff1a with #008b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#27c50d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d01 is the darkest color, while #fafff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#27c50d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676c66 is the less saturated color, while #21cd05 is the most saturated one.
